Mounting the DVC6200f
The DVC6200f housing is available in two different
configurations, depending on the actuator mounting
method. Figure 2-1 shows the available configurations.
The feedback system for the DVC6200f digital valve
controller utilizes a magnetic assembly for
linkage-less, non-contacting position measurement. In
order to prevent inadvertent stem movement while the
instrument is in operation, magnetic tools (such as a
magnetic-tipped screwdriver) should not be used.
CAUTION
The magnet assembly material has
been specifically chosen to provide a
long-term stable magnetic field.
However, as with any magnet, care
must be taken when handling the
magnet assembly. Another high
powered magnet placed in close
proximity (less than 25 mm) can cause
permanent damage. Potential sources
of damaging equipment include, but
are not limited to: transformers, DC
motors, stacking magnet assemblies.
Note
As a general rule, do not use less than
60% of the magnet assembly travel
range for full travel measurement.
Performance will decrease as the
assembly is increasingly subranged.
The linear magnet assemblies have a
valid travel range indicated by arrows
molded into the piece. This means that
the hall sensor (on the back of the
DVC6200f housing) has to remain
within this range throughout the entire
valve travel. See figure 2-3. The linear
magnet assemblies are symmetrical.
Either end may be up.
Note
Mounting the instrument vertically,
with the vent at the bottom of the
assembly, or horizontally, with the
vent pointing down, is recommended
to allow drainage of moisture that may
be introduced via the instrument air
supply.
